The virtual casino world is booming, attracting players with the possibility of life-changing wins. But lurking in the shadows are ruthless conspirators preying on naive players. These digital thieves employ a variety of clever methods to defraud assets from unsuspecting victims. They operate through various channels, from fake websites and fraudulent emails to malicious software and social engineering.

One common method is the "jackpot scam," where players are lured in with claims of massive payouts. Once entrapped, they are coerced into disclosing sensitive information or making significant deposits. Furthermore, scammers may create copyright casinos with bogus roulette. These platforms appear genuine but are designed to defraud players, stealing their funds.

Avoiding scams in the online casino world requires vigilance and caution. Always validate the legitimacy of a casino before playing, explore its fraud prevention and read feedback from other players. Be wary of too-good-to-be-true deals| Avoid clicking on questionable websites.

Be aware of common scams and never share your personal or financial information to unverified sources.
